[−][src]Enum twsapi::core::account_summary_tags::AccountSummaryTags
AccountType — Identifies the IB account structure NetLiquidation — The basis for determining the price of the assets in your account. Total cash value + stock value + options value + bond value TotalCashValue — Total cash balance recognized at the time of trade + futures PNL SettledCash — Cash recognized at the time of settlement - purchases at the time of trade - commissions - taxes - fees AccruedCash — Total accrued cash value of stock, commodities and securities BuyingPower — Buying power serves as a measurement of the dollar value of securities that one may purchase in a securities account without depositing additional funds EquityWithLoanValue — Forms the basis for determining whether a client has the necessary assets to either initiate or maintain security positions. Cash + stocks + bonds + mutual funds PreviousEquityWithLoanValue — Marginable Equity with Loan value as of 16:00 ET the previous day GrossPositionValue — The sum of the absolute value of all stock and equity option positions RegTEquity — Regulation T equity for universal account RegTMargin — Regulation T margin for universal account SMA — Special Memorandum Account: Line of credit created when the market value of securities in a Regulation T account increase in value InitMarginReq — Initial Margin requirement of whole portfolio MaintMarginReq — Maintenance Margin requirement of whole portfolio AvailableFunds — This value tells what you have available for trading ExcessLiquidity — This value shows your margin cushion, before liquidation Cushion — Excess liquidity as a percentage of net liquidation value FullInitMarginReq — Initial Margin of whole portfolio with no discounts or intraday credits FullMaintMarginReq — Maintenance Margin of whole portfolio with no discounts or intraday credits FullAvailableFunds — Available funds of whole portfolio with no discounts or intraday credits FullExcessLiquidity — Excess liquidity of whole portfolio with no discounts or intraday credits LookAheadNextChange — Time when look-ahead values take effect LookAheadInitMarginReq — Initial Margin requirement of whole portfolio as of next period's margin change LookAheadMaintMarginReq — Maintenance Margin requirement of whole portfolio as of next period's margin change LookAheadAvailableFunds — This value reflects your available funds at the next margin change LookAheadExcessLiquidity — This value reflects your excess liquidity at the next margin change HighestSeverity — A measure of how close the account is to liquidation DayTradesRemaining — The Number of Open/Close trades a user could put on before Pattern Day Trading is detected. A value of "-1" means that the user can put on unlimited day trades. Leverage — GrossPositionValue / NetLiquidation $LEDGER — Single flag to relay all cash balance tags*, only in base currency. $LEDGER:CURRENCY — Single flag to relay all cash balance tags*, only in the specified currency. $LEDGER:ALL — Single flag to relay all cash balance tags* in all currencies.
